The National Association of Letter Carriers’ annual food drive is being held today, May 11. Its single mission is to help feed the hungry in America. It is the largest one-day food drive in the U.S. 

"The reality of hunger is disturbing in our community," Chris Carr, Sandpoint food drive coordinator, said. "One in seven Americans does not have enough to eat. Children, senior citizens, veterans, and entire families need our helping hands."

Carr said community residents can help with the fight against hunger with the assistance of the community's letter carriers. 

"Just leave a bag of non-perishable food by your mailbox the morning of Saturday, May 11, and your letter carrier will pick it up," Carr added.

Postal Service officials said residents can also drop off donations at Safeway, Super 1 Foods and Yokes. All food collected goes directly to food banks in the community.  

"Hunger in America is a real problem," Carr said. "Please be part of the solution Saturday, May 11th. Help us stamp out hunger."
